Should a synovectomy routinely be performed during arthroscopic treatment of an acute infection following anterior cruciate ligament reconstruction (ACLR)?
Authors: Carl Haasper, Christopher Hadley
RECOMMENDATION: No. Total or partial synovectomy should be reserved for cases of severe or chronic infection.
LEVEL OF EVIDENCE: Limited
DELEGATE VOTE: Agree: 100%, Disagree: 0%, Abstain: 0% (Unanimous, Strongest Consensus)
